1. Define the popcorn and the job of the package
Popcorn packaging is not one universal format. A wide open carton filled at a cinema counter has a different job from a sealed bag inside a printed retail box. A caramel popcorn gift set has different handling and barrier needs from hot buttered popcorn eaten immediately. Start by recording the product, process, channel, and expected time in the package.
Your product profile should include:
Popcorn style, kernel size, expansion variation, breakage, and loose fines;
Finished serving weight and settled volume, not only the weight of unpopped kernels;
Oil, butter-style topping, caramel, cheese powder, sugar, salt, and other seasoning exposure;
Product temperature and moisture condition when the container is filled;
Immediate consumption, short hold, takeaway, event favor, retail, gift, or e-commerce use;
Open-top access, lid, tuck closure, tamper feature, reclosure, handle, or dispenser needs;
Filling method, expected service rate, storage space, and staff training;
Label, allergen, nutrition, flavor, event, barcode, and date or lot information defined by the responsible food business;
Outer-case orientation, delivery route, and customer carry conditions.
Separate direct service from shelf-life packaging. An open carton can be effective for a serving intended to be eaten promptly, but it should not automatically be treated as a moisture or oxygen barrier for long retail storage. A sealed primary pouch may control the food environment while a paperboard carton or gift box provides protection, branding, stacking, and label area. Define which layer performs each function.
2. Size from a real popped serving

Popcorn has low bulk density and irregular geometry, so weight alone does not define a useful container. Prepare the actual recipe using representative kernels, oil, coating, and seasoning. Fill several portions with the same scoop and motions staff will use. Record both net weight and the volume or fill line after normal settling.
The package needs enough usable internal volume to receive the serving without constant spillover, but excessive headspace can make the portion look small and waste board, storage, and case volume. Do not compress popcorn merely to reach a fill line; compression can increase breakage and create an inconsistent customer experience. Establish an acceptable fill range and train the serving method around it.
Check the largest real-world condition rather than an ideal sample. Coated gourmet popcorn may occupy space differently from plain salted popcorn. Product can settle during carrying. A broad top opening may make scooping easier, while a narrow base can affect stability and the distribution of small broken pieces. If one brand offers several serving sizes, build a matrix showing finished dimensions, usable volume, target weight range, scoop, artwork version, case count, and counter storage requirement.

3. Choose a structure for the sales channel
An open-top carton is familiar for cinemas, fairs, stadiums, and events because customers can reach the product and staff can fill through a wide mouth. Evaluate its top opening, taper, bottom construction, side seam, standing stability, and hand comfort. The best geometry balances fast access with reasonable spill control when the customer walks or places the pack in a cup holder or on a seat-side surface.
A closable folding carton can suit takeaway, catered events, favors, or products that need a more controlled handoff. Test whether the closure compresses the serving, traps steam, sheds crumbs when opened, or takes too long during service. A paper tub with a separate lid can support carrying and sharing, but the body, rim, and lid fit should be tested as one system.
For cooled, sealed retail popcorn, the primary barrier package may be a pouch, with an outer carton used for presentation or multipacks. Do not assume an open paperboard box can maintain the intended crispness or shelf period. Shelf-life design needs product-specific barrier evaluation and testing. For gift sets, a rigid or corrugated outer box can arrange sealed flavors and protect them during delivery.
E-commerce adds another layer. A decorative serving box should not be expected to survive parcel handling by itself. Use a suitable shipping container, orientation, dividers, and void control around sealed retail packs or gift components. Test the complete packed system rather than labeling one board grade “shipping safe.”
4. Specify materials, contact boundaries, and grease control
Popcorn may contact the board directly, so identify the exact material, coating, ink position, adhesive, seam, and conditions of use. Oil level, product temperature, contact duration, and seasoning all matter. Ask the packaging supplier for documentation relevant to the intended food and use, and confirm applicable requirements with qualified food-safety and regulatory advisers for each market.

SBS offers a white print surface and is commonly considered for detailed branded folding cartons. Review caliper, stiffness, fold quality, coating, heat exposure, and grease performance in the final construction. Bux board is listed as a heavier white-board option; confirm its precise grade and converting behavior. Kraft creates a brown visual base that changes ink appearance, so approve color on the actual stock rather than on a white-screen proof.
Corrugated board can serve outer cases, mailers, and larger gift packs, especially where stacking and transit protection matter. If it is not suitable for direct food contact in the chosen specification, use an appropriate primary package or liner. Transit strength and food-contact suitability are separate questions.

A coating should be selected and tested for a defined function—not assumed to make every board greaseproof, waterproof, heatproof, recyclable, or universally food-safe. Inspect the base, corners, score lines, cut edges, glue seam, and hand-contact areas after holding the real popcorn. Oil can expose weak points that a flat material swatch does not show.
5. Design for fast filling and comfortable eating
Packaging performance begins behind the counter. Observe staff receiving, storing, assembling, filling, staging, and handing off the box. A visually distinctive shape can become expensive in practice if it opens slowly, requires several pre-folds, springs closed, tips while empty, or occupies too much counter space.
Run a timed but safety-conscious service simulation. Place flat blanks or nested formed packs where they will actually be stored. Have representative staff open each pack, hold it under the scoop, fill to the target portion, remove stray pieces, and pass it to a customer. Record assembly errors, spills, inconsistent fill, hand strain, and congestion. The aim is not an unsupported speed promise; it is evidence about your own service line.
Customer handling deserves equal attention. Test small and large hands, one-handed carrying, sharing, reach depth, sharp corners, surface temperature, and grip after oil exposure. A tall box may display branding well but become awkward to reach into near the bottom. A broad box may be easy to share but difficult to carry with a drink. Handles, lids, or closure tabs can help in some routes but add converting and assembly decisions.
Confirm the filled center of gravity. Test the box on counters, trays, seats, and other surfaces used in the venue. If a tapered structure nests for storage, make sure units separate cleanly without damaging print or slowing service. If cartons arrive flat, verify that folds and locks are obvious under real lighting and rush conditions.
6. Plan artwork, flavor versions, and label zones

Create artwork on the approved production dieline after size and structure are tested. Keep logos, flavor names, small text, barcodes, QR codes, and required product information away from folds, scores, glue zones, tapered distortions, perforations, and hand-worn corners. Decide which panel remains visible when the box is held. A strong front facing can identify the venue or brand, while side panels can distinguish portion or flavor. For event sponsorship, movie promotions, seasonal art, or multiple venues, create a release table connecting each SKU to its dimensions, dieline, artwork filename, barcode or approved copy, quantity, market, and approver.
Color should be approved on the selected stock and finish. Kraft, white paperboard, matte surfaces, and gloss surfaces can produce different results. Choose enhancements for a clear operational or visual purpose, then test their effect on folding, gluing, grip, heat, coding, and disposal.
A window is more relevant to sealed retail or gift formats than to a conventional open-top serving carton. It removes board from a panel and introduces film and adhesive. Confirm that it does not weaken the box, conflict with label space, or imply product protection it does not provide. Avoid broad environmental claims based only on paper color or a single component; evaluate and substantiate claims for the complete package in its target market.
7. Test service, holding, carrying, and distribution
A rendering can validate graphics, but it cannot reveal grease marks, weak seams, spills, awkward reach, or slow assembly. Order a production-representative sample and test it with the actual popcorn, scoop, staff, counter layout, labels, outer cases, and customer route.
Use a documented test sequence:
Condition the package and product as they will be stored before service.
Assemble or separate containers with representative staff.
Fill multiple servings at normal pace and record weights, fill levels, spills, and damaged pieces.
Hold the product for the expected service interval and inspect steam, softening, oil transfer, odor, print, coating, corners, base, and seam.
Carry the pack one-handed and with typical companion items such as a drink or event materials.
Place it on intended counters, trays, seats, tables, or carriers and check tipping.
Let users eat from the top to the bottom and note reach, crumbs, sharp edges, heat, grip, and access.
Pack containers into the master case and evaluate count, orientation, crushing, scuffing, storage, and replenishment.
For takeaway or shipped formats, simulate the representative delivery route with the complete primary and outer packaging system.
Record failures and revise one variable at a time before retesting.
Define pass/fail criteria before the trial. Examples include no seam opening, no bottom failure, acceptable exterior oil marking after a stated hold, fill weight within the brand's controlled range, stable standing on specified surfaces, readable artwork, and assembly steps staff can complete consistently. Criteria should match the actual project rather than generic claims.
8. Understand quote and cost factors
A useful quote compares the same complete specification across suppliers. Popcorn-box cost can change with:
Finished internal dimensions, taper, serving volume, and size count;
Open, closable, tub, sleeve, gift, or outer-shipping structure;
Board grade, caliper, surface, coating, liner, and direct-contact requirements;
Bottom lock, seam, lid, handle, window, perforation, or special die cut;
Print method, color system, coverage, inside printing, and artwork versions;
Lamination, varnish, foil, embossing, or other finishes;
Flat versus nested or preassembled delivery and associated storage volume;
Quantity by size, flavor, venue, promotion, and artwork;
Dielines, proofs, physical samples, testing, master cases, freight, and schedule.

FAQ
What material is best for custom popcorn boxes?
There is no universal best material. Select the exact stock and coating for the popcorn's oil, seasoning, temperature, contact duration, serving format, print needs, and route. Verify every direct-contact component and test the assembled box with the real product. Use a suitable primary package when the outer carton is not intended for direct contact or barrier performance.
How do I choose the right popcorn box size?
Prepare the actual popcorn and fill several servings with the production scoop. Measure both net weight and normally settled volume, then test the usable internal capacity of the proposed shape. Include taper, seams, bottom panels, fill variation, customer access, and an appropriate headspace without compressing the popcorn.
Do popcorn boxes need a grease-resistant coating?
That depends on the recipe, oil or topping level, temperature, hold time, board, and acceptable appearance. Test the exact coating and construction, including scores, seams, base, corners, and cut edges. A coating name alone does not prove performance for every popcorn or service condition.
Are open-top boxes suitable for retail popcorn?
They can work for immediate service, but a long-hold or shelf-life product generally needs a packaging system designed and tested for the required containment and barrier conditions. A sealed pouch may serve as the primary package while a carton provides branding and protection. Determine shelf life through qualified product-specific testing.
Should popcorn boxes ship flat or preassembled?
Flat cartons can reduce inbound storage volume but require reliable setup during service. Nested or preassembled formats can simplify filling but may occupy more space and can stick together. Compare storage, replenishment, assembly consistency, labor, case count, and service-line evidence for your operation.
What information should I send for a popcorn-box quote?
Send popcorn and seasoning details, fill temperature, portion weight and volume, intended hold and route, preferred structure, contact boundaries, dimensions, coating needs, artwork versions, quantities, destination, and schedule. Include photos of the product and current workflow, then request dieline review, a material-specific sample, and a realistic filling test.
